Transaction 82c1d84d6e465f23278cc16657984b1c64f76a6073b3900061ab6b38bcbc120c
1 Input
1 Outputs
- 82c1d84d6e465f23278cc16657984b1c64f76a6073b3900061ab6b38bcbc120c:0
value 146204200
address 3BMEXckwTxG1nf1fMFn2rbwgh8Wrw4ytN2